As for the 1H game management blunders...

That was in the 1H....3rd and 1, 25 secs left, after deciding not to use their 1st time out on 2nd and short at the CIN 45 with 1:00 left (and thus conceding they weren't going to even try for a TD in a 3-3 game), on 3rd and 1, they throw the ball incomplete and then miss a FG, leaving 19 secs left on the clock - when they already stopped trying to go for a TD.   Instead of calling a run to let the clock drain (or use their 2nd TO if they converted),  they leave just enough time with the missed FG for CIN to hit a short pass then a chunk play, and hit a 58 yard FG of their own.  6-pt swing (3-pt deficit instead of 3-pt lead).    

Then in the 2H...with 2:35, 2nd and 8, Joe Mixon is hurt...

 

Because of the injury, Fangio's last TO is given back to him - and the play clock resets to 25 instead of 40...and then Fangio immediately calls his last TO.   When the Bengals would have had to get a play off before the 2 min warning, leaving it 3rd and long and 2:00 and 1 TO left.  Instead, by calling TO - Fangio then allows CIN to run their 2nd down play with 40 secs left on the play clock after the 2nd down play runs  - which allows the 2 min warning to hit, but no TO's left.   So CIN naturally just runs the ball on 3rd down, runs off the full 40 secs and then punts, draining off 55 secs - of which a TO saves at least 40+ secs.
